IOC Awards Olympic Order to WHO Director-General Tedros Ghebreyesus
The International Olympic Committee (IOC) awarded Tedros Ghebreyesus, the Director-General of the World Health Organization (WHO), with the Olympic Order. This recognition was given to Tedros for his inspiring efforts in making the Olympic Games Tokyo 2020 happen, even amidst the challenges posed by the Covid-19 pandemic. The presentation of the Olympic Order took place at the Olympic House and was done by the President of the IOC, Thomas Bach.
In addition, President Bach extended an invitation to Tedros to be a distinguished guest of honour at the Olympic Games Paris 2024. This invitation signifies the high regard and respect the IOC has for Tedros and his significant contributions.

Karan Johar Honoured by UK Parliament for Contribution to Entertainment Industry
Director Karan Johar was honoured by the British Parliament for his contribution to the global entertainment industry as he completed 25 years as a filmmaker in 2023.
Indian-origin House of Lords peer Baroness Sandy Verma presented the citation to Johar.
Johar made his directorial debut in 1998 with "Kuch Kuch Hota Hai", and has gone on to become one of the most influential figures in the Indian film industry. As a director, his credits include "Kabhi Khushi Kabhie Gham…", "Kabhi Alvida Naa Kehna", and "My Name Is Khan". He has films such as "Kal Ho Naa Ho", "Yeh Jawaani Hai Deewani", "Kapoor & Sons", and "Raazi" to his credit as a producer. Also a presenter, Johar hosts his celebrity chat show "Koffee With Karan".

Salman Rushdie Wins Prestigious German Peace Prize
Author Salman Rushdie was selected for the prestigious German prize for his literary work and for his resolve in the face of a constant threat to his life. The Peace Prize of the German Book Trade for 2023 said that the author will receive the award in Frankfurt on October 22.
The award's Board of Trustees described Rushdie as a passionate defender of freedom of thought and expression - just as equally for himself as for those whose views he does not share.
He was awarded for his indomitable spirit, for his affirmation of life and for enriching our world with his love of storytelling.

Arundhati Roy Wins 45th European Essay Prize for 'Azadi'
Writer and activist Arundhati Roy was awarded the 45th European Essay Prize for lifetime achievement on the occasion of the French translation of her latest essay, 'Azadi'. The French translation 'Liberte, fascisme, fiction' appeared in Gallimard, a leading French publishing group.
The jury of the Prix European de I'Essai highlighted an enriching work in terms of reflection on the construction of the world and the relationship with language. Arundhati Roy uses the essay as a form of combat, analysing fascism and the way it is being structured. This is an issue that is increasingly occupying our lives. Her essays offer shelter to a multitude of people. In awarding the prize for her literary work, the jury also acknowledged the author's commitment to political action.
Gita Press, Gorakhpur, Selected for Gandhi Peace Prize for 2021
The Gandhi Peace Prize for 2021 will be conferred on Gita Press, Gorakhpur.
The decision to confer the award on Gita Press was taken by a jury headed by Prime Minister Narendra Modi after due deliberations in recognition of the publishing house's outstanding contribution towards social, economic and political transformation through non-violent and other Gandhian methods.
The annual Gandhi Peace Prize was instituted in 1995 on the occasion of the 125th birth anniversary of Mahatma Gandhi. The award carries an amount of Rs. 1 crore, a citation, a plaque and an exquisite handicraft or handloom item.
The previous awardees include organisations such as the Indian Space Research Organisation, Ramakrishna Mission, Grameen Bank of Bangladesh, Vivekananda Kendra, Kanyakumari and Sulabh International, New Delhi.

VP Jagdeep Dhankhar Conferd Fourth National Water Awards
Vice President Jagdeep Dhankhar conferred the fourth National Water Awards in New Delhi. The Jal Shakti Ministry has announced a total of 41 winners, covering 11 categories, including joint winners, for the 4th National Water Awards, 2022. Each award winner was conferred with a citation and a trophy as well as cash prizes in certain categories.
The 1st Prize for the Best State was conferred on Madhya Pradesh; Best District was conferred on Ganjam District, Odisha; Best Village Panchayat was conferred on Jagannadhapuram Village Panchayat, Bhadradri Kothagudem district, Telangana; Best Urban Local Body was conferred on Chandigarh Municipal Corporation, Chandigarh; Best Media was conferred on Advance Water Digest Private Limited Gurugram, Haryana; Best School was conferred on Jamiyatpura Primary School, Mehsana, Gujarat; Best Institution for Campus usage was conferred on Shri Mata Vaishno Devi Shrine Board, Reasi, Jammu and Kashmir; Best Industry was conferred on Barauni Thermal Power Station, Begusarai, Bihar; Best NGO was conferred on Arpan Seva Sansthan, Udaipur, Rajasthan; Best Water User Association was conferred on the Sanjeevani Piyat Sahkari Mandli Ltd, Narmada, Gujarat; and Best Industry for CSR Activities was conferred on HCL Technologies Ltd., Noida, Uttar Pradesh.
As part of the ongoing nationwide drive to realize the Government's vision of a 'Water Prosperous India', the award focused on encouraging the good work and efforts made by various individuals and organizations. It seeks to create awareness among people about the importance of water and motivate them to adopt best water use practices.
